You are looking at an unrestored original paint 360 Duster showing only 25,668 miles on the clock. The color is a rare 999 special order paint code. The original buyer obviously wanted something that would blend into the pavement as he went stalking second generation Camaros.

It is evident that the original owner fawned over his car, take pains to preserve the car as you see it today. Matt Delaney of Delaney Auto Design saw this as the perfect candidate to show off the first running pre-production prototype of Paxton's NOVI Super Charger for Mopar carb applications. Paxton dusted off the original designs that made Mr. Norm famous and updated it to give you reliable power and ultimate driveability. Delaney put it into this stunning A body as proof they that Paxton got it right and to promote the fact that Paxton was back to the business of boosting Mopar.

She shows factory original aside from a few first-owner added goodies, like the "knee knocker" tach. Delaney added only the 5 spoke Raceline wheels to compliment the original bright work and big '74 bumpers.
